Welcome aboard! One thing you'll love about Quillbarge: most config changes hot-reload without a restart. Flip a flag in the staging bundle and the gateway picks it up within thirty seconds — no redeploy, no drama. A few settings (TLS certs, pool sizes) still need a bounce, so check before you promise anything to the team. The full list of reloadable keys lives on our internal wiki page.

wiki page, tadug-yagap: https://jira.qorvelsys.internal/pages/browse/display/projects/5e6c

## Break-Glass: Thumbgrove Queue Workers

When the Thumbgrove thumbnail generation queue backs up past 50k jobs and the scheduler UI is down, break-glass access lets you drain the queue directly on the worker hosts. Reviewers: changes made under break-glass bypass normal approval, so diff them afterward against the main branch. Access uses the sealed emergency credential set. To unseal that credential set, enter the recovery passphrase below.

strongbox words: oliael-gilax-lamael

Alert: Per-Tenant Quota Breach — Vantrell Gateway. This fires when any tenant exceeds 90% of its assigned request quota over a five-minute window. Before acting, confirm whether the tenant is on a burst-eligible plan, since those may legitimately spike. Do not raise quotas manually without approval from the Capacity Guild. Full triage steps and tenant tier tables live on the internal wiki page.

dashboard of bagep-taguf = https://vault.nelvrodata.internal/ticket